Hi @ajlasent

A great question. One that I should be able to help answer. 

The Tower Purifiers (TP) and Purifier Humidifiers (PH) do not have a tilt function. This is a safety feature. The tilt function can be found on Desk Purifier (DP) and Heater Purifiers (HP).

All models have an auto shut off feature, should the machine fall over or go past a certain angle.

This said, I have found the size of the aperture on the TP range allows for a larger coverage of air. It may be able position this unit in the correct location and direction to feel this effect.
